Bootstrap,这是一个在网页开发领域中无人不知、无人不晓的名字,作为一个广受欢迎的前端框架,Bootstrap以其简洁的代码、高效的开发速度和强大的功能赢得了全球开发者的喜爱,在这篇文章中,我们将深入探讨Bootstrap框架的特性,性能,以及其在实际应用中的表现。
我们来看看Bootstrap框架的基本特性,Bootstrap是一个用于快速开发响应式网站和应用的开源工具集,它由Twitter的设计师Mark Otto和Jacob Thornton在2011年创建,后来被Apache软件基金会接管,Bootstrap提供了一套预定义的样式和布局,以及大量的JavaScript插件,使得开发者可以快速地构建出美观且功能丰富的网站和应用。
Bootstrap的设计理念是“移动设备优先”,这意味着它在设计和开发过程中始终将移动设备的用户体验放在首位,Bootstrap提供了一套完整的栅格系统,可以帮助开发者轻松地创建适应各种屏幕尺寸的布局,Bootstrap还内置了多种导航组件,如导航栏、下拉菜单等,以及各种表单元素和按钮样式,大大提高了开发效率。
我们来看看Bootstrap的性能,Bootstrap的性能主要取决于两个方面:其自身的代码质量和开发者如何使用Bootstrap,由于Bootstrap的代码是开源的,因此开发者可以直接查看和修改源代码,以确保代码的质量,Bootstrap的代码经过了严格的测试,可以确保在各种浏览器和设备上都能稳定运行。
Bootstrap的性能也受到开发者使用方式的影响,如果开发者过度依赖Bootstrap的预定义样式和布局,而不进行必要的优化,那么可能会导致网站和应用的性能下降,虽然Bootstrap提供了一套强大的工具,但开发者仍需要根据自己的需求和目标,灵活地使用这些工具。
在实际的应用中,Bootstrap表现出了极高的实用性和灵活性,无论是大型企业的网站,还是小型创业公司的着陆页,都可以看到Bootstrap的身影,Bootstrap的丰富组件和灵活的API使得开发者可以轻松地定制和扩展其功能,满足各种复杂的需求。
Bootstrap并非完美无缺,一些开发者认为,Bootstrap的样式过于统一,缺乏个性化,由于Bootstrap的代码量较大,可能会增加网站的加载时间,开发者在使用Bootstrap时,需要权衡其优点和缺点,选择最适合自己的使用方法。
Bootstrap是一个强大而灵活的前端框架,它以其简洁的代码、高效的开发速度和强大的功能,赢得了全球开发者的喜爱,如同任何工具一样,Bootstrap的使用也需要技巧和经验,只有深入理解Bootstrap的特性和性能,才能充分发挥其潜力,创造出优秀的网站和应用。
在后续的内容中,我们将深入探讨Bootstrap的一些重要特性,如栅格系统、表单元素、导航组件等,并通过实例来展示如何有效地使用这些特性,我们还将讨论如何优化Bootstrap的性能,以满足更高的性能要求,无论你是Bootstrap的新手,还是有经验的开发者,我们都相信这篇文章能为你提供有价值的信息和启示。
我们来看看Bootstrap的栅格系统,栅格系统是Bootstrap的核心组件之一,它提供了一套预定义的容器和行,可以帮助开发者创建适应各种屏幕尺寸的布局,Bootstrap的栅格系统基于12列的设计,开发者可以根据需要,将内容分配到不同的列中,Bootstrap还提供了一系列的类,如.col-md
、.col-sm
、.col-xs
等,可以帮助开发者创建响应式布局。
我们来看看Bootstrap的表单元素,Bootstrap提供了一套丰富的表单元素和样式,包括文本框、密码框、单选按钮、复选框、下拉菜单、开关等,这些表单元素不仅美观,而且易于使用,大大提高了开发效率,Bootstrap还提供了一套验证插件,可以帮助开发者实现表单的验证和提示。
我们来看看Bootstrap的导航组件,Bootstrap提供了一套丰富的导航组件,包括导航栏、下拉菜单、标签页等,这些导航组件不仅美观,而且功能强大,可以帮助开发者创建复杂的导航结构,Bootstrap还提供了一套搜索框组件,可以帮助开发者创建搜索功能。
我们来看看如何优化Bootstrap的性能,虽然Bootstrap的代码量较大,但开发者可以通过一些方法,如压缩CSS和JavaScript文件、减少HTTP请求、使用CDN等,来提高网站的加载速度,开发者还可以通过避免过度使用预定义样式和布局,以及进行必要的优化,来提高网站的性能。
Bootstrap是一个强大而灵活的前端框架,它以其简洁的代码、高效的开发速度和强大的功能,赢得了全球开发者的喜爱,如同任何工具一样,Bootstrap的使用也需要技巧和经验,只有深入理解Bootstrap的特性和性能,才能充分发挥其潜力,创造出优秀的网站和应用。